Watt says the NFL is in good hands with young, superstar quarterbacks Deshaun Watson and Patrick Mahomes - who go head-to-head in Thursday's season opener - set to dominate for the next decade. "We're looking forward to it; the NFL is in good hands with guys like Deshaun Watson and Patrick Mahomes being in this league for a long time to come. "It [the playoff defeat to the Chiefs] has definitely been on my mind this offseason, because we wen't that far and they were the team to Super Bowl. Watson put pen to paper on a new, four-year deal worth $160m earlier this week - the second biggest in NFL history, behind only Mahomes.
